How can emergency fleet repair processes be optimized?

Optimizing emergency fleet repair processes is paramount for minimizing downtime and ensuring operational continuity. This involves establishing robust rapid response mechanisms, implementing intelligent priority dispatch systems, and empowering technicians with capabilities for on-site diagnosis and immediate repair. A swift and efficient emergency response directly impacts fleet productivity and customer satisfaction, transforming potential crises into manageable situations. By streamlining these critical steps, fleets can significantly reduce waiting times and get vehicles back on the road faster, enhancing overall service reliability and operational efficiency.

  • Establish 24/7 hotlines or one-click app reporting for 5-10 minute response.
  • Utilize GPS for automatic dispatch to the nearest available technician.
  • Implement fault severity classification to prioritize urgent repairs.
  • Deploy mobile diagnostic tools (OBD+tablet) for quick on-site assessments.
  • Maintain common parts inventory for an 80% on-site repair rate target.

Why is transparent communication crucial for fleet repair?

Transparent communication is crucial in fleet repair to build trust, manage expectations, and keep all stakeholders informed throughout the service journey. Providing real-time status updates, proactively managing repair expectations, and offering personalized service ensures that fleet managers and drivers feel valued and aware. This approach minimizes anxiety, reduces follow-up calls, and fosters a positive relationship between the service provider and the fleet. Clear communication, especially regarding potential delays or costs, allows for better operational planning and demonstrates a commitment to customer satisfaction.

  • Send real-time APP/SMS notifications for repair progress (e.g., en route, diagnosing, repairing).
  • Enable drivers to ask questions directly within the service application.
  • Provide reliable time and cost estimates during the initial assessment.
  • Proactively inform about delays and offer small compensation or discounts.
  • Assign dedicated account managers and provide multi-language support for personalized service.

What are the key strategies for strengthening preventive fleet maintenance?

Strengthening preventive fleet maintenance is a proactive strategy designed to minimize unexpected breakdowns and extend vehicle lifespan, ultimately reducing operational costs. Key strategies include implementing regular inspections, leveraging predictive maintenance technologies, empowering fleet personnel with self-repair knowledge, and accelerating the spare parts supply chain. By anticipating potential issues before they escalate, fleets can schedule maintenance during off-peak hours, avoid costly emergency repairs, and maintain higher vehicle availability. This forward-thinking approach ensures long-term reliability and efficiency across the entire fleet operation.

  • Offer quarterly free or low-cost vehicle health checks.
  • Utilize IoT sensors and data analytics for predictive fault identification.
  • Provide video tutorials and manuals for simple self-repairs by fleet staff.
  • Conduct regular safety and maintenance training workshops for drivers and technicians.
  • Pre-stock common parts for core vehicle models and enable direct supplier shipments.

How do technology and tool upgrades improve fleet repair efficiency?

Technology and tool upgrades significantly enhance fleet repair efficiency by streamlining processes, improving diagnostic accuracy, and enabling faster resolutions. Implementing a fleet-specific digital platform centralizes repair management, while remote and smart support options provide immediate assistance, even in challenging locations. Furthermore, leveraging data-driven insights allows for continuous optimization of services and training. These technological advancements reduce manual effort, minimize diagnostic errors, and accelerate repair times, leading to substantial operational savings and improved vehicle uptime. Modern tools empower technicians and provide fleet managers with unprecedented control and visibility.

  • Develop an integrated APP for repair reporting, tracking, history, and cost inquiry.
  • Incorporate AI-assisted preliminary diagnostic suggestions within the platform.
  • Offer video remote guidance for minor faults, reducing the need for on-site visits.
  • Explore mobile repair stations or drone delivery for urgent parts in remote areas.
  • Analyze high-frequency faults to implement targeted service and training improvements.

Why are feedback loops and incentive programs vital for fleet service improvement?

Feedback loops and incentive programs are vital for continuous fleet service improvement because they create a dynamic system for identifying areas of strength and weakness, fostering loyalty, and enhancing internal capabilities. By actively collecting feedback through multiple channels, service providers gain actionable insights directly from fleet operators and drivers. Loyalty programs reward consistent partnership, encouraging long-term engagement. Simultaneously, investing in internal training for technicians ensures that service quality consistently meets and exceeds expectations. This holistic approach drives a culture of excellence and responsiveness, leading to sustained customer satisfaction and business growth.

  • Implement immediate post-repair rating systems (1-5 stars + text feedback).
  • Conduct quarterly in-depth interviews with fleet managers for comprehensive insights.
  • Offer loyalty programs with points redeemable for free maintenance or parts.
  • Provide tiered discounts based on the duration of the partnership.
  • Invest in dual training for technicians covering both customer service and professional skills.
